Law Enforcement Collaboration

One critical factor contributing to the legality of To Catch a Predator is the collaboration between the show's production team and law enforcement agencies. By working closely with local police departments, the show ensured that proper legal procedures were followed, and law enforcement personnel were actively involved in the sting operations. This collaboration helped ensure that any evidence collected during the investigations could be admissible in court.

Entrapment Concerns

Entrapment is a legal concept that refers to inducing individuals to commit a crime they would not have otherwise committed. To Catch a Predator took measures to minimize the risk of entrapment by creating an environment that closely mirrored online conversations initiated by the individuals themselves. The show's intent was to expose those who were already actively seeking illegal encounters with minors rather than enticing or coercing them into criminal behavior.

Impact on the Legal System

To Catch a Predator had a notable impact on public perception and awareness of online child exploitation. The show's investigations helped highlight the dangers posed by online predators and encouraged law enforcement agencies to prioritize the investigation and prosecution of such crimes. The legal system played a pivotal role in the aftermath of the show, ensuring that evidence obtained through these investigations met the standards necessary for successful prosecutions.
